TOA Estimator for UWB Backscattering RFID System with Clutter Suppression Capability

چکیده

Time of arrival (TOA) estimation in multipath dense environment for UWB backscattering radio frequency identification (RFID) system is challenging due to the presence of strong clutter. In addition, the backscattering RFID system has peculiar signal transmission and modulation characteristics, which are considerably different from conventional communication and localization systems. The existing TOA estimators proposed for conventional UWB systems are inappropriate for the backscattering RFID system since they lack the required clutter suppression capability and do not account for the peculiar characteristics of backscattering system. In this paper, we derive a nondata-aided (NDA) least square (LS) TOA estimator for UWB backscattering RFID system. We show that the proposed estimator is inherently immune to clutter and is robust in under-sampling operation. The effects of various parameter settings on the TOA estimation accuracy are also studied via simulations.
